Protect and Enhance
One of the first finishing products I learned to use effectively was a simple beeswax polish and it’s still my favourite more than thirty years later. The key to producing a good wax polish is to combine the least number of ingredients possible that result in a product with the widest range of working properties. While a bees wax polish will offer some protection it’s not particularly hard and is better suited to one thin coat and not several thick layers. Used in this way it will produce a fine silky-smooth finish that will protect and enhance the appearance of your work.
